Of course, the trees do not grow to the sky, but the outstanding debt of the city of Paris keeps getting closer.
Weakened by a year 2020 marked by the covid-19 epidemic, the city's public accounts revealed, on January 1, 2021, a debt of 7.7 billion euros, an increase of 12.6% compared to the previous year.
More worrying, since the arrival of Anne Hidalgo at the head of the municipality in 2014, the outstanding debt has almost doubled.
The policy of pre-emption of social housing by the city, which makes it a long-term political objective, is particularly singled out.

As every year, the Ministry of the Economy has therefore published the accounts of local authorities.
And as often since 2014, the balance sheet of the city of Paris is not reassuring, especially its level of debt.
This debt, which will weigh one day or another on the shoulders of Parisian taxpayers, thus represents 3,498 euros per capita in the capital.
